Hidden Risks of Everyday Pedicures

Pedicures can feel relaxing and leave feet looking well cared for, but they also carry a risk of infection, if proper hygiene is not followed. Small nicks in the skin, aggressive cuticle trimming, or the use of non-sterile tools can allow bacteria or fungi to enter. This may lead to redness, swelling, pain, or changes in the nails, including thickening or discoloration. Shared foot baths that are not thoroughly cleaned between clients can also harbor microorganisms that increase the chance of skin or nail problems. Even minor irritation can become more serious if left untreated, especially for those with sensitive skin or underlying health conditions. Choosing a salon that follows strict cleaning protocols and avoiding shaving before a pedicure can help reduce risk. Paying attention to any changes after a visit is important. If you notice signs of infection, it is suggested that you see a podiatrist for a proper diagnosis and immediate treatment.

Everyday Foot Care

Often, people take care of their bodies, face and hair more so than they do for their feet. But the feet are a very important aspect of our bodies, and one that we should pay more attention to. Without our feet, we would not be able to perform most daily tasks.

It is best to check your feet regularly to make sure there are no new bruises or cuts that you may not have noticed before. For dry feet, moisturizer can easily be a remedy and can be applied as often as necessary to the affected areas. Wearing shoes that fit well can also help you maintain good foot health, as well as making it easier to walk and do daily activities without the stress or pain of ill-fitting shoes, high heels, or even flip flops. Wearing clean socks with closed shoes is important to ensure that sweat and bacteria do not accumulate within the shoe. Clean socks help to prevent Athlete’s foot, fungi problems, bad odors, and can absorb sweat.
